Senator Helming Statement on Farm Laborers Wage Board Decision
January 29, 2022
“In a 2-1 vote, the Farm Laborers Wage Board has ignored the voices of our farmers and many farmworkers who sounded the alarm on lowering the overtime threshold. I urge Department of Labor Commissioner Roberta Reardon to reject the board’s recommendation.
When we say we must support our small businesses, let’s remember that includes our agriculture businesses that are vital to our local economies. While the board has recommended this change be phased-in over several years, a bad decision that takes effect later is still a bad decision now. I will continue to stand with and fight for our family farms.”
